    -Exploiting Freelist[0] On Windows XP Service Pack 2-
    
    Windows XP Service pack 2 introduced some new security measures in an
    attempt to prevent the use of overwritten heap headers to do arbitrary
    byte writing. This method of exploiting heap overflows, and the protection
    offered by service pack 2, is widely known and has been well documented
    in the past.
    
    What this paper will attempt to explain is how other functionality of the
    heap management code can be used to gain execution control after a chunk
    header has been overwritten.
    
    In particular this paper takes a look at exploiting freelist[0] overwrites.
